[ARCHIVED] New Fire Chief

Blain Schumacher

The City of Rawlins is proud to announce our new Fire Chief – Blain Schumacher. Blain will be an incredible addition to the City of Rawlins and to our citizens. He will likely start in late January.

“What stood out to me most about Blain is the type of person that he is,” stated City Manager Shawn Metcalf. “He’s a caring person and his love for firefighting and service to the community emanates from him. That passion, along with his qualifications, will make him an excellent Fire Chief for our City.”

Blain has served in a variety of firefighting positions over the course of 32 years including Operational, Technical and Administrative experience. These positions include: Firefighter, Driver Operator, Lieutenant, Captain, Division Chief, Fire Prevention Inspector, Training Chief, Health and Safety Officer, Assistant Fire Chief, Chief Fire Officer, and acting Fire Chief. Altogether, he has a combination of 26 certifications and/or licenses.

Some of his notable accomplishments include:

•             Selected as Federal Employee of the Year (Department of Defense).

•             Awarded for The Air Force Outstanding Civilian Career Service Award, the second highest award bestowed to federal civilians.

•             3 time Air Force Level Fire Officer of the year.

•             His fire department one of only 221 internationally accredited fire departments.

Schumacher was selected from 28 applicants, including many with fire chief experience.
